You can view the refundable rates by completely finishing a mock booking of a room, including filling out your passenger information.  Once that is done there will be a option near the bottom of the page for choosing the refundable rate and it will tell you in dollars how much more it is adding to your reservation.

    No, unfortunately, it's not simply an adjustment of the price.  You have to completely cancel the current package you have and order it again at the new price.  You pay in full for the new package and within a few days you will be refunded for the package you cancelled to the original form of payment.  We did this twice before our last sailing and the money we saved re-booking it a couple of times was well worth it.
